This year’s HBA event will have a brand new feature called Splash, designed to highlight the latest in finished product innovations from emerging cosmetic and personal care brands.

The HBA Splash Pavilion will debut at this years event, held at the Jacob Javits Convention Center in New York City from June 19 to 21. The dedicated area on the expo floor will feature a series of products that will have been selected by a panel of retailers, beauty bloggers, brand experts and entrepreneurs.

The aim is to provide an industry-wide platform to some of the newest and most progressive products currently on offer, giving visibility and a branding opportunity to brands that are fighting for recognition in an ultra competitive market.

The initiative is similar to other cosmetic and personal care industry events, which have dedicated areas given over to the promotion and showcasing of brands that innovate, whether it be with regards to formulation, green manufacturing processes, packaging or any other distinctive feature.

Highlighting a new generation of finished products

Splash will highlight a new generation of cosmetics and personal care from categories that will include hair care, skin care, fragrance and nail care to the gathered industry professionals, together with a long list of beauty media which has a strong base in New York.

Highlighting the fact that the industry is very much driven by increasingly innovative products, Ann Colville Somma, innovation consultant, blogger and Splash jury member said: “Today’s beauty consumers have an insatiable appetite for newness and innovation.”

Somma went on to describe the Splash Pavilion as: “… part of discovering and showcasing the next wave of beauty must-haves.”

HBA is currently accepting products for testing and review to become a part of the Pavilion, but the deadline is currently set for January 30, 2012, which means candidates have to apply within the next week.

The entry requirements stipulate that the finished products must have been in national or international retail distribution for no more than two years, and should be backed up by an interesting development history.

Likewise, the jury will also be looking out for ‘finished goods that are effective, offer new solutions, and fill a unique consumer need…’

Selected products will get valuable show exposure

Those products selected by the jury to participate within the Splash Pavilion will turnkey packages to display their products on the show floor, as well as the opportunity to have face-to-face meetings with interested parties.

As well as having their products promoted by the event organizers through promotional materials and various social media initiatives, successful candidates will also receive a three-day free pass to admit them to the complete HBA conference program.
